Dissolve a Washington Corporation Submit Revenue Clearance Certificate Application. You must begin the dissolution process by filing a Revenue Clearance Certificate Application to the Washington Department of Revenue. Await Processing. File Articles of Dissolution. Wait for Processing. Contact Your Registered Agent.

To comply with corporation formalities, the board of directors should draft and approve the resolution to dissolve. Shareholders then vote on the director-approved resolution. Both actions should be documented and placed in the corporate record book.

The body of a resolution is written as a long sentence, and starts with the name of the committee, followed by a comma. The remainder of the body of a resolution is divided into two parts: preambulatory clauses and operative clauses.
